Kohinoor - can't help you re renting I'm afraid, but to install a split a/c is quite a performance - have you ready suitable plug and wiring, holes through wall for pipe ducting, an accessible position for the motor etc.? If you can't rent, maybe you look into one of those portable a/c's on wheels which I think available in Delhi. Failing that a desert cooler - Symphony, Kenstar, are brands that spring to mind - that is also on wheels and which you place at an open window/door.

I was just looking to buy a split a/c and found the cost and logistics daunting, so wound up with a portable cooler that works great. It doesn't make the room cold like an a/c, but it definitely makes a huge difference in a flat that would otherwise be boiling hot. Sitting in front of it is very refreshing and it only requires a normal outlet, so it can be plugged in just about anywhere. It's Lexus brand, and it's aout 3 feet tall, and 1.5 feet wide. I bought it in Vasant Vihar at Osaba Emporium and it was just under Rs.6,000. If you went this route you could sell it when you leave.
